I was thrilled to find out yesterday that my parents have only invited over my aunts and one uncle for Christmas dinner. The past few years have been a mishmash of relatives and my parents weird-ass friends. Last year, I was seated next to one of my dad's friends, a man who tragically resembles Charles Manson, and his loud girlfriend. I watched her graze on the paella Mack Daddy Smooth had prepared and wondering if I was ever going to be able to escape. If you never stop putting one large spoonful after another of food on your plate, we're never going to be able to move on to the next course and I will be stuck on this uncomfortable wooden chair all night and I don't know how I'm going to get out of here and before I literally started hyperventilating, I said I was too warm and went in the living room to calm down. King V followed me, unfortunately, and I tried to explain that I needed a minute. I don't think he understands introversion or anxiety or panic attacks, which makes me feel embarrassed and ashamed, and in the moment, I am too flustered to explain properly. We also have 'I don't understand your issue' history. Years ago when I worked for him, I called in sick for two days once because I had a migraine (and, on the second day, a kind of migraine hangover). When I returned to work, he told me he had decided one day, years ago, that he no longer wanted to have migraines and they just stopped. I had to leave the room because it was the closest I have ever come to actually wanting to stab someone.

Thankfully, this Christmas will be restricted to my parents, my brother, two aunts, and one of the aunt's husbands, which means we'll be able to sit at one table. I won't have to play nice with serial killers and chatterboxes of questionable sanity and talent. I won't be shoved in the corner (insert Dirty Dancing moment here) and I can just be with people I actually like and love. Also, there will be liquor. And pie.
